The Future of Underground Mine Safety: Technology & Training
The developing landscape of underground mine sites demands a transformation of safety protocols. Advanced technologies, like live environmental detection systems, drone inspection, and autonomous equipment, are poised to significantly reduce dangers for miners. However, technology by itself isn’t the full answer; comprehensive training programs, featuring virtual simulation and augmented reality for hazard recognition and critical response, are completely crucial. A integrated approach, blending technological advances with rigorous worker learning, will mine optimization finally define the future of underground mine safety.

Navigating Challenges: Modern Solutions for Underground Mining
The modern landscape of underground mining presents distinct challenges. Traditionally, operations faced difficulties with breathing, ground integrity, and effective resource access. Today, advanced technologies offer realistic solutions. These include driverless equipment, which enhances safety and efficiency; sophisticated remote sensing methods for enhanced ground reinforcement; and smart ventilation systems that track air levels in real-time. Furthermore, the implementation of virtual reality training programs is reshaping workforce skill sets. Ultimately, these integrated solutions are critical for safe and successful underground resource exploitation.
